Myoga Ginger
Myoga is a form of ginger. According to Indian legend, those who eat it become forgetful.
Swastika
Used in Buddhism and Hinduism. It is also used in maps to represent temples.
Wave
Waves have historically been associated with sea gods. Wild waves were often thought to represent the wrath of god. This emblem was often used by samurai.
